WorkbookBase.UpdateLinks Property

Definition

Gets or sets a value that indicates a workbook's setting for updating embedded OLE links.

public:
 property Microsoft::Office::Interop::Excel::XlUpdateLinks UpdateLinks { Microsoft::Office::Interop::Excel::XlUpdateLinks get(); void set(Microsoft::Office::Interop::Excel::XlUpdateLinks value); };
public Microsoft.Office.Interop.Excel.XlUpdateLinks UpdateLinks { get; set; }
member this.UpdateLinks : Microsoft.Office.Interop.Excel.XlUpdateLinks with get, set
Public Property UpdateLinks As XlUpdateLinks

Property Value

One of the XlUpdateLinks values.

Examples

The following code example uses the UpdateLinks property to display how embedded OLE links are updated in the workbook.

This example is for a document-level customization.

private void DisplayLinkUpdateType()
{
    switch (this.UpdateLinks)
    {
        case Excel.XlUpdateLinks.xlUpdateLinksAlways:
            MessageBox.Show("Links will always be updated.");
            break;
        case Excel.XlUpdateLinks.xlUpdateLinksNever:
            MessageBox.Show("Links will never be updated.");
            break;
        case Excel.XlUpdateLinks.xlUpdateLinksUserSetting:
            MessageBox.Show("Links will update according " +
            "to the user settting.");
            break;
    }
}
Private Sub DisplayLinkUpdateType()
    Select Case Me.UpdateLinks
        Case Excel.XlUpdateLinks.xlUpdateLinksAlways
            MsgBox("Links will always be updated.")
        Case Excel.XlUpdateLinks.xlUpdateLinksNever
            MsgBox("Links will never be updated.")
        Case Excel.XlUpdateLinks.xlUpdateLinksUserSetting
            MsgBox("Links will update according " & _
                "to the user settting.")
    End Select
End Sub

Applies to